# §1962–4. Implementation of water resources principles and requirements

- (a) **In general—** Not later than 180 days after December 27, 2020, the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2) shall issue final [agency](/usc/42/8262.md?p=1)-specific procedures necessary to implement the principles and requirements and the interagency guidelines.
- (b) **Development of future water resources development projects—** The procedures required by [subsection (a)](#a) shall ensure that the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2), in the formulation of future water resources development [projects](/usc/42/13641.md?p=2)—
  - (1) develops such [projects](/usc/42/13641.md?p=2) in accordance with—
    - (A) the guiding principles established by the principles and requirements; and
    - (B) the national water resources planning policy established by [section 1962–3(a) of this title](/usc/42/1962–3.md?p=a); and
  - (2) fully identifies and analyzes national economic development benefits, regional economic development benefits, environmental quality benefits, and other societal effects.
- (c) **Review and update—** Every 5 years, the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2) shall review and, where appropriate, revise the procedures required by [subsection (a)](#a).
- (d) **Public review, notice, and comment—** In issuing, reviewing, and revising the procedures required by this section, the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2) shall—
  - (1) provide notice to interested non-Federal stakeholders of the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2)’s intent to revise the procedures;
  - (2) provide opportunities for interested non-Federal stakeholders to engage with, and provide input and recommendations to, the [Secretary](/usc/42/242q–4.md?p=2) on the revision of the procedures; and
  - (3) solicit and consider public and expert comments.
- (e) **Definitions—** In this section:
  - (1) **Interagency guidelines—** The term “interagency guidelines” means the interagency guidelines contained in the document finalized by the Council on Environmental Quality pursuant to [section 1962–3 of this title](/usc/42/1962–3.md) in December 2014, to implement the principles and requirements.
  - (2) **Principles and requirements—** The term “principles and requirements” means the principles and requirements contained in the document prepared by the Council on Environmental Quality pursuant to [section 1962–3 of this title](/usc/42/1962–3.md), entitled “Principles and Requirements for Federal Investments in Water Resources”, and dated March 2013.

## Source credit

(Pub. L. 116–260, div. AA, title I, § 110, Dec. 27, 2020, 134 Stat. 2624.)

### Codification

Section was enacted as a part of the Water Resources Development Act of 2020, and not as a part of the Water Resources Planning Act which comprises this chapter.

### “Secretary” Defined

Secretary means the Secretary of the Army, see section 2 of div. AA of Pub. L. 116–260, set out as a note under section 2201 of Title 33, Navigation and Navigable Waters.
